Zions Bancorporation National Association (ZION) has drawn fresh attention after its recent share price move, with the stock showing mixed short term performance but significantly different returns over the past year.
See our latest analysis for Zions Bancorporation National Association.
The latest move to US$61.05 comes after a 15% 30 day share price return and a 50% 1 year total shareholder return. This suggests momentum has been building despite some recent day to day volatility.

With Zions reporting US$3,313m in revenue, US$884m in net income and trading around US$61.05 at what appears to be a large estimated intrinsic discount, you have to ask: is there still value here, or is the market already pricing in future growth?
According to the narrative by DailyInvestors, the fair value of Zions Bancorporation National Association sits at $76.48 compared with the last close at $61.05, which indicates a valuation gap that the author believes depends on upcoming earnings and profitability assumptions.
